/*
* browser_core - the shared half of minibrowser and bigbrowser
*
* Everything both binaries have in common lives here: window, URL bar,
* toast, zoom, downloads, profiles, clipboard, history and the key
* handling. A front-end supplies a BrowserApp and calls browser_main().
*
* minibrowser adds nothing. bigbrowser adds the camera / streaming layer.
*/

/*
* Extension points. Every one may be NULL; minibrowser leaves almost all
* of them NULL, which is the whole point of the split.
*/
typedef struct {
const char *tagline; /* first line of --help */
const char *default_title;
const char *default_app_id;
const char *usage_arg; /* "URL" or "URL|PATH|diag" */
void (*usage_options) (GString *out); /* extra option sections */
void (*usage_keys) (GString *out); /* extra key bindings */
/* Return TRUE if argv[*i] was consumed; advance *i over its value. */
gboolean (*parse_arg) (int argc, char **argv, int *i);
void (*pre_gtk) (void); /* env, before gtk_init() */
void (*startup) (void); /* after gtk_init() */
void (*settings_ready)(WebKitSettings *s);
void (*ucm_ready) (WebKitUserContentManager *ucm);
void (*view_ready) (WebKitWebView *view);
void (*win_ready) (Win *w);
void (*win_gone) (Win *w);
/* Extra shortcuts. Called with our modifier already held down. */
gboolean (*key) (Win *w, guint key, gboolean shift);
/* Chance to claim a raw address before it is normalised, e.g. "diag".
* Return TRUE if the front-end loaded something itself. */
gboolean (*load_uri) (WebKitWebView *view, const char *raw);
/* TRUE for addresses the front-end serves itself and that therefore
* do not belong in the stored history. */
gboolean (*history_skip) (const char *uri);
/* Front-end config keys, same file as everything else. Return TRUE if
* the key was ours. */
gboolean (*cfg_set) (const char *key, const char *value);
void (*cleanup) (void);
} BrowserApp;
